Meet Angela Smith, the founder of Inquisicook. This family-owned educational company
combines food science and culinary arts through hands-on courses. Her goal is to make
cooking an applied science, helping families understand the "why" behind every recipe.

With a small team and limited production resources, making professional educational videos
was tough. Now, thanks to Animaker, Angela creates engaging lessons using a custom
teaching avatar and a mix of animation and live-action footage. This approach makes complex
culinary concepts easy to grasp and fun to learn.

Now, let’s hear her story.

The Challenge

Creating educational videos was one of the biggest challenges for our small team.

Hiring a full video production staff just wasn't practical. I am the voice and director of the
development process, but I can't be in front of the camera explaining concepts and behind the
camera managing the filming process at the same time.

We needed a way to create engaging educational content while staying true to our teaching
style.

Why Animation?

Using a custom animated avatar as the "teacher" for our courses lets us rethink the classroom
experience and connect with students in a visually appealing way.

It's also simple to add live-action footage to Animaker videos, which allows us to combine
animation with actual cooking demonstrations. This approach helps students grasp the science
of cooking while watching those ideas applied in real recipes.

Bringing Culinary Science to Life

Today, my teaching avatar looks just like me, and because I record all the voiceovers myself,
she also sounds like me, with a southern twang and all. That means every lesson reflects my
personality as I deliver original instruction.

Today, our offerings include Inquisicook 1 and Inquisicook 2, each featuring 75 lessons that
combine food science with hands-on cooking experiences. We are also currently developing
Inquisicook Junior, a new program designed to introduce young children to the world of
culinary science.

Using Animaker, we create lesson videos that explain the science of cooking and show students
how to apply that science by preparing delicious recipes.

One example is our Chicken Paprikash lesson from Inquisicook 2, which showcases how
animation and live-action footage work together to create an engaging learning experience.

The Results

Animaker has enabled us to produce a growing library of high-quality educational videos at a
fraction of the cost of outsourcing production.

These have led to enrollment that grows every year by more than 300%. And our customers
keep requesting more courses from us.

Following up on this success, Inquisicook Junior will be released in 2026, offering lessons for
children aged 5 years and up.
